Annan arrives in Austria at start of two-week six-nation tour

United Nations Secretary-General Kofi Annan arrived in Vienna, Austria, today, to deliver the keynote address to tomorrow’s opening session of the Fourth Summit of the Heads and State and Government of the European Union, Latin America and the Caribbean.

Mr. Annan, at the start of a trip that will also take him to five Asian countries, was this afternoon holding a town hall meeting with UN staff in Vienna, where some 4,000 people work for the world organization.

In the evening, he was to attend a dinner for summit participants, hosted by Austrian Chancellor Wolfgang Schüssel.

During his trip, lasting more than two weeks, Mr. Annan will visit the Republic of Korea, Japan, China, Viet Nam and Thailand, meeting with top government officials as well as with students from leading universities and other groups.

In Bangkok, where he will have an audience with the Thai King, he will address a High-Level Panel on Human Development.
